Introduction

The Find 12 Podcast welcomes Christian Malone from ServiceNow to discuss the role of AI Ops in IT operations. Christian shares his background and explains how he started using the ServiceNow platform to solve various data problems, including AI and ML capabilities. He emphasizes the buzz around AI Ops and the need to move beyond buzzwords and understand the different AI techniques involved. Christian also discusses the benefits of using AI Ops vendors and ServiceNow's approach to AI Ops.

Background of Christian Malone

Christian Malone comes from an operations background and was a customer leveraging ServiceNow before joining the company. He shares his experience in the broadcast industry, focusing on data integration and supporting teams in using data to Create insights. Christian emphasizes the range of users and the need for varying levels of data literacy within organizations.

The Role of AI and ML in ServiceNow

Christian discusses his experience beta testing AI and ML capabilities in ServiceNow. He highlights the broad range of techniques, including deep learning, neural networks, and natural language understanding. He also emphasizes the importance of traditional statistics in AI Ops and the need for data scientists to focus on more complex problems.

The Buzz Around AI Ops

Christian acknowledges the buzz around AI Ops and cites a statistic stating that 58% of IT professionals still consider it a buzzword. He draws a Parallel with the buzz around high definition in the broadcast industry, where consumers focused on the buzzwords without understanding the technical details. He emphasizes the need to move beyond buzzwords and understand the different AI Ops techniques available.

The Need for AI Ops in IT Operations

Christian addresses the skills gap in building AI Ops teams and the benefits of utilizing AI Ops vendors. He shares his belief that not all organizations need to hire data scientists and build their own data lakes for AI Ops. Instead, he advocates for leveraging vendors' AI Ops solutions to solve common problems and allowing data scientists to focus on more complex challenges.

The Future of AI Ops

Christian predicts that AI Ops will lead to a shift in roles within organizations. He anticipates data literate teams with specialists in data plumbing and policy building. He emphasizes the importance of these roles in ensuring data gets properly integrated into systems and helping teams automate processes. He also envisions a distributed model for AI Ops, with localized domain-centric solutions integrated into various systems.

ServiceNow's Approach to AI Ops

Christian highlights how ServiceNow brings context to data using AI Ops. He explains how the platform provides metadata and context about users, infrastructure, and changes. Additionally, he discusses the acquisition of Lightstep, a company focusing on observability and the DevOps pipeline. Christian emphasizes the importance of understanding changes in the environment and using AI Ops to proactively solve problems.

ServiceNow's Long-term Strategy

Christian shares ServiceNow's long-term strategy, including recent acquisitions and investments. He mentions the acquisition of Lightstep and its significance for adding traceability to the observability capabilities of ServiceNow. He expresses excitement about the potential of AI Ops in helping organizations balance speed and stability.

FAQ

Q: What is AI Ops? A: AI Ops refers to the application of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) techniques to IT operations. It aims to enhance operational efficiency, improve incident management, and proactively identify and resolve issues in IT systems.

Q: How does ServiceNow approach AI Ops? A: ServiceNow focuses on providing context to data and understanding changes in the environment. It brings together metadata about users, infrastructure, and changes to enable proactive problem-solving. ServiceNow acquired Lightstep, a company specializing in observability and the DevOps pipeline, to enhance its AI Ops capabilities.

Q: Why should organizations consider using AI Ops vendors? A: Building an AI Ops team internally requires specialized skills and resources. AI Ops vendors offer ready-to-use solutions that can address common IT operations problems effectively. This allows organizations to leverage AI capabilities without the need for extensive in-house expertise.

Q: How does AI Ops help in balancing speed and stability? A: AI Ops can help organizations achieve a balance between speed and stability by providing insights into data, automating processes, and proactively identifying and resolving issues. By leveraging AI Ops, organizations can improve operational efficiency, reduce downtime, and facilitate faster response times to incidents.

Q: What is the future of AI Ops? A: The future of AI Ops lies in a distributed model where localized domain-centric solutions are integrated into different systems. Data literate teams will play a crucial role in managing data plumbing and policy building. AI Ops will Continue to evolve to help organizations achieve greater agility and stability in their operations.
